AI Analysis · Q1 2026

Abrams Capital Management's $4.64B March 2026 portfolio documents a painful quarter rooted in a single sector cluster: auto retail and insurance-related financial services. Four positions that together represent 71.3% of the book — LOAR Holdings ($1.84B, 39.6%), Lithia Motors ($622M, 13.4%), SomniGroup ($429M, 9.2%), and Asbury Automotive ($421M, 9.1%) — all fell in value by between $80M and $343M while share counts remained flat. The declines are not trims — they are mark-to-market losses in positions the fund did not touch. LOAR Holdings, an insurance-brokerage and financial services platform, dropped $343M in value and remains the fund's largest position. The AUM decline from $5.67B to $4.64B — roughly $1B — maps almost entirely to these four positions. Communication Services exposure (Alphabet, $537M, reduced $63M; Meta, $186M) held up better, and Coupang ($246M) and Willis Towers Watson ($210M) were largely unchanged. The fund eliminated its Energy Transfer LP position (sold $101M), an energy infrastructure bet that no longer fit the consumer-focused mandate. The portfolio's sector bias — Consumer Cyclical at 80% of the book — is both the source of its Q1 underperformance and the defining characteristic of its investment process. This is a concentrated thematic bet on consumer spending, auto retail, and insurance distribution, and Q1 produced the kind of correlated drawdown that concentrated consumer mandates are structurally exposed to.
